The long-term Quantum Computing Market prediction points towards a future where this technology coexists with and complements classical computing, forming a powerful hybrid computational infrastructure. The most significant trend shaping this future is the development of fault-tolerant quantum computers. Current "noisy intermediate-scale quantum" (NISQ) era devices are prone to errors that limit the complexity of the problems they can solve. The prediction is that a major focus of the next decade will be on implementing sophisticated quantum error correction codes, which will require a significant increase in the number of physical qubits to create a smaller number of stable, logical qubits. Achieving this milestone will be the key inflection point that unlocks the ability to execute complex, valuable algorithms and will mark the transition from experimental to truly commercial quantum computing.
